ISU's graduate photography program offers adaptable options for diverse visual styles and technical methods. Students are pushed beyond familiar boundaries to discover new artistic directions they might not have explored during their undergraduate studies. Throughout the program, they'll investigate multiple creative avenues, ultimately developing a distinctive portfolio. The photography facilities in Fairbanks Hall span 2,500 square feet, including individual or shared studio spaces. A professional-grade black and white darkroom comes fully equipped to handle different photographic formats, with large format cameras among the available tools. Graduate students also have access to high-end digital printing capabilities, a dedicated shooting studio, and specialized equipment for historical and alternative photographic techniques.

Qualification Requirements

Has earned a minimum cumulative grade point average of 2.7 in all undergraduate course work, or has earned a minimum cumulative grade point average of 3.0 in the last 60 credits of undergraduate course work, or has earned a minimum cumulative grade point average of 3.0 in the applicant's major field of study, or has earned a minimum cumulative grade point average of 3.0 in all courses taken at the graduate level.

Applicants must possess a bachelor's degree in a relevant field from a regionally accredited institution (for international students, a degree granted by a recognized Institution). IELTS - 6.5, TOEFL - 79, TOEFL PBT - 550, PTE Academic - 53
